I have installed a number of rear disc brake systems and IMO the kits that require Green bearings use fixed position calipers typically of GM design. In these systems if you don't use the green bearings the rotors will float a bit and wear the pads quicker but it isn't like it's not going to work. If your kit has or uses floating calipers then it doesn't matter.
